On 21/12/2014 9:25 PM, Eliad Peller wrote:
> dot11MulticastTransmittedFrameCount should be updated according
> to the DA, which might be different from hdr1.
Shouldn't address 1 be used to determine whether the MPDU is multicast?
>From Std-2012 definition of multicast: "When applied to a MAC protocol
data unit (MPDU), it is an MPDU with a group address in the Address 1
field."
